Learn the entire process of working with time lapse video, and create a final project with your class centered around motion in Cambridge!
This class will focus on the preproduction, production, and post-production of time-lapse videos. We will go over the challenges of photographing motion in the field and how to manage and process the images/data after the shoot. The class will center around Cambridge, shooting everything from the sun and clouds, to people and city life. A final collective/group project to be assembled from footage shot in class and shown on CCTV. The students should be comfortable shooting in manual mode with a DSLR camera and know how to use non linear editing software. Instructor: Jon Dorn
Pre-requisites: CCTV Orientation, Field Camera I, Edit I and a previously submitted certification project (ask if you have questions)
